    MEDFORD, Ore. -- A 38-year-old man is in custody after Medford Police said he shot and critically injured a man Wednesday near the Bear Creek Greenway. Officers arrived at the scene on 8th Street after receiving multiple reports and found the victim with gunshot wounds. Medford Fire personnel and Mercy Flights medics provided life-saving aid before the victim was transported to a local hospital and later airlifted to Portland. He remains in critical condition.

    CAVE JUNCTION, Ore. -- Monday morning, the Illinois Valley Fire District let the community know about the death of two employees: Dale Sandberg and Gerry Bjornstad. Illinois Valley Fire chief John Holmes told NewsWatch 12 the two died from medical complications. Holmes said, "One was a photographer for a very long time with the district [Dale Sandberg] and the other person was a firefighter a long time ago again with the district [Gerry Bjornstad].

    JOSEPHINE COUNTY, Ore. -- From Mar. 6 to 10 the Josephine County Sheriff’s Office executed a multi-agency, county-wide sex offender compliance and outstanding warrant sweep. The operation targeted sex offenders and individuals with outstanding felony and misdemeanor warrants, including repeat offenders, violent offenders, and those who fled to avoid prosecution or absconded from justice.
